Accessing the Admin Page and Creating Strong Credentials

Accessing the admin page and creating strong credentials is a foundational step in securing the router.

The process emphasizes selecting a unique, long password and avoiding default logins.

Use a password manager to generate and store credentials.

Regularly apply firmware updates to close vulnerabilities.

Weak passwords invite breaches; consistent, careful administration supports freedom and resilient network control.

What Is Port Forwarding and How to Configure It?

Port forwarding is directing external traffic to a specific internal device. It updates router basics by mapping ports to a device’s IP. This enables controlled access, balancing security and freedom for services while maintaining network clarity and purpose.
